Output 52e8e65b54fd3d3ec81687cd579e1cc299baf7e59fca4e8e1b84c60a17902127:0

value
40844477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 697d2fc81d43d352777ee1ce18a0ed890a79d0dc OP_EQUAL
address
3BJnqojx28JK22WgpbhfrPjNVY2cqfrBqu
transaction
52e8e65b54fd3d3ec81687cd579e1cc299baf7e59fca4e8e1b84c60a17902127
spent
true